This article contains research on the role of the anthropology of religion approach in the study of living hadith which is useful as a lens in viewing the reception and practice of society that departs from the sacred texts in Islam, especially the hadith. This study aims to explain the substance of religious anthropology and its role as an approach in studying the reception aspect of society, especially the phenomenon of the practice of social symptoms that originate from the hadith. This research is multidisciplinary in nature that integrates two scientific objects, namely anthropology and hadith studies, the meeting point between the two is the social aspect that cannot be separated from the two sciences, this research is based on literature studies by collecting primary and secondary data sources and collecting information from the results of observations of several community practices as research objects. The results of the study explain that through the anthropology of religion approach, the background of the practices and phenomena of a community group can be objectively known which departs from the doctrine of sacred texts, especially the hadith, then creates a construction of practices that develop from generation to generation and continue to run even though the community does not know that what is practiced is actually sourced from the sacred text.
